Rothenburg – Biehain – Kodersdorf -Wiesa – Thiemendorf – Königshain – Ebersbach – Kunnersdorf – Kulturinsel – Rothenburg

From Rothenburg, you first go to Geheege and then continue to Biehain, and you reach Kodersdorf via a green-marked path through Mückenhain. From here, a country road leads over a fairly steep hill to Wiesa. Towards Thiemendorf, the Frog Bike Path crosses the road here. Hochstein, Firstenstein, Kuckukssteine, and Opfersteine are popular destinations. From Hochstein, you can then ride downhill on the opposite side to the disused train station. Here begins a very beautiful bike path, which follows the disused railway line to Görlitz. You also reach the bike path if you follow the road from Thiemendorf further towards Königshain. If you then follow the bike path northward, you pass through Kunnersdorf and reach after about 5 km the federal highway B115, which you only cross to stay on the quiet country roads.

Author´s Tip / Recommendation of the author

If you make it up to the Hochstein, you will be rewarded with a beautiful view; there you will also find a lookout tower and a mountain inn.
